Malarossia
Discussion
Etimology. From Malaya Rossia (ancient name of Ukraine).
Taxonomy
Malarossia was named by Berezovsky (1999). Its type is Malarossia neos.
It was assigned to Venericardiinae by Berezovsky (1999).
